Description

Theatrical pedagogy is currently treated as a methodological tool of vital importance in the work of any subject; because it uses the dramatic or theatrical strategy to develop learning, opening the possibility of proposing new formulas such as: overcoming communication problems, such as stage fright; manipulating various expressive and communicational structures legitimizing oral and written discourse, in addition to promoting imagination, creativity and personal development, which makes it more critical of its environment in order to propose new expressive alternatives. Likewise, the pedagogical moments are transformed into an interpersonal, creative, imaginative and innovative work, among other benefits of collective creation.
